Gunshots fired before hoodlums set Sunday Igboho’s house ablaze – Police

Sunday Igboho Adeyemo

Police in Oyo say they received report that hoodlums arrived in a bus and taxi and fired gunshots before setting the house of an activist Sunday Adeyemo alias Sunday Igboho on fire.

Oyo police spokesman Olugbenga Fadeyi also said in a statement on Tuesday, hours after the incident, that the house was set ablaze after the power supply to the area was cut off.

“At about 0620 hrs of today 26/01/2021, a report was received at the Santo Police Station that some unidentified hoodlums came to Sunday Igboho’s house at Soka area of Ibadan in a Hummer bus and Micra (taxi) firing sporadically, and set the house ablaze,” the statement reads.

“The mini sitting room got burnt in the process while the value of other properties is yet to be estimated.

“Immediately the DPO Sanyo got wind of the incident, he contacted fire service while he also went to the scene for on-the-spot assessment.

“The fire was eventually put out. An investigation has commenced into the incident while the Police are on the trail of the hoodlums.”
